Other Mobile DevicesSamsung support says that this occurred with a recent update and the ability to turn this notification off is not available. However, this is not popular with users (duh) and the next update should allow this option to be toggled off. But for all those users not happy with this notification should continue to write, call, etc... So Samsung realizes how annoying this is to its users, and should always give users the ability to toggle off any notification.

Other Mobile DevicesSamsung chat said:
Go to settings\nApps\nTap on 3 dots at top\nShow system apps\nMessage \nStorage\nClear data and clear cache
No way to know yet if it worked. If not, back to a competitor's phone...
